**Q: Why did my request get a 429 from the Tollgate gateway?**

Tollgate enforces per-service token buckets: 200 requests/minute default, bursts up to 50. Limits are keyed on the calling service identity, not IP. If you're reviewing code that retries on 429, check it honors the Retry-After header and backs off exponentially — hammering the gateway triggers a temporary ban. Custom limits require a quota entry in the gateway config repo, approved by the platform team. For quota increases or disputes, email the gateway owners at the address below.

escalation mailbox, fahaf-bajep: druael@lumiccorp.internal

# Flaglight Rollouts — Approvals

Quick version for on-call: any rollout touching more than 5% of traffic needs an approval in Flaglight before the ramp continues. Kill switches don't need approval — just flip them and note it in the incident channel. Scheduled ramps pause automatically if error budget burns hot. If you're stuck at 2 a.m. with a pending approval, there's one person authorized to override, and that's the approver below.

account owner for tagep-bafof: Norael Gilax Juleth

Night-shift staff: Floor 4 of the Tellhaven Building opens this week. After 21:00, access is via the rear stairwell only; the lifts are locked out overnight during the settling period. Complete a walk-through of the new floor once per shift and log it. The stairwell keypad accepts the code below.

badge for yahop-fawep: bdg-XBKXI-68071